Default Poor performance from Outlook 2007 against Exchange

I have been struggling to get Outlook 2007 to state of usefulness against my company's Exchange server. So far, the poor performance renders it absolutely unusable. I run Outlook 2003 (on Windows XP Pro) on a different computer against the same Exchange server with no problems, using the server-based mailbox. With Outlook 2007 it will take over 10 seconds to bring up an email message, usually going into "(Not Responding) mode" with a "Outlook is trying to retrieve..." popup on the taskbar. I'm running under Windows Vista Ultimate with the latest patches obtained for Vista and Office 2007 via Windows Update. I've turned off RSS feeds.

Default Poor performance from Outlook 2007 against Exchange

I tried all of the following:
Diabled Add-ins
Ran Help-Office Diagnostics
Turned off RSS feeds

None of these improved the performance, but I did find the solution and will post it here for the benefit of others. It was not related to Outlook 2007 at all, but rather the new TCP/IP stack in Windows Vista. From this helpful site:
http://www.roundtripsolutions.com/bl...ive-is-broken/
I found this tip:

Mike Bisson has posted a comment on Tim Anderson's blog that offers a fix for Outlook 2007 performance issues when running on Vista:
Go to Programs - Accessories and right click on command prompt and select "run as administrator"

Then type in the following:
netsh interface tcp set global autotuninglevel=disable


This action brought the performance level of Outlook 2007 to that of what I was used to with Outlook 2003. Good luck to all with this problem!
